Founded in 1826 by Charles Samuel Osborne and his brother Henry, CS Osborne & Co. has a long history of providing high-quality tools for harness makers and saddlers. Over the years, the company has evolved to meet the changing needs of the industry, expanding its product line to include masonry tools, soldering coppers, and garden tools. Today, CS Osborne Industrial Tools continues to uphold its legacy of excellence and innovation, celebrating over 200 years of service to manufacturers and craftsmen around the world.

Fun Facts About Mobile County, AL
- County Seat: Mobile
- Year Established: 1812
- Formed from: Mobile District of West Floridaafter annexation into Mississippi Territory
- Etymology: Mobile Bay, on which county is located, and which is itself named after the Maubila tribe of Native Americans
- Time Zone: America/Chicago
- Population: 413936
- Land Area Sq Km: 3184
- Land Area Sq Mi: 1229.404
- Density: 336.04
